>I've noticed some strange traffic on our firewalls recently. Someone (Or
>multiple someones) are attempting to send tcp packets inbound to our
>network FROM well known ports (e.g. port 80)
Some firewalls that don't do proper connection tracking can be
bypassed that way. With a properly configured iptables firewall this
shouldn't be a problem. ipchains based firewalls are more likely to
fall victom to this trick.
Treat it the same as any other attempt to break into your systems.
